Consider These Clutter-busting Tips

Declutter one space at a time: Focus on decluttering specific areas, like the kitchen for holiday cooking or the entryway for winter outerwear storage.

Some decluttering is better than none. If an all-or-nothing mindset is a barrier, start with smaller projects. Set a timer and accomplish what you can within the available time.

Identify clutter hotspots: Recognize areas where clutter tends to accumulate and consider storage solutions such as boxes, baskets, or hooks.

Purge and winterize your closet: Sort through your clothing storage, separating items to give away and those to store. Prioritize keeping winter-appropriate clothes that fit you well.

Areas of the home to organize this winter:

Garage: Although guests may not see it, decluttering the garage can bring a sense of order to your daily routine. An organized garage can offer a refreshing start to your mornings.

Closets: Minimise time spent searching for items in disorganized closets by taking a step-by-step approach to address each one and creating a more organized and clutter-free lifestyle.

Kitchen: To refresh your kitchen, declutter the refrigerator, freezer, and pantry. Also, dispose of expired items, wipe down surfaces, clean refrigerator coils for improved energy efficiency, and clear out dryer vents to mitigate potential fire hazards.

Sink Drains: Flush sink drains using natural remedies like vinegar, baking soda, and lemon juice. Grinding ice chips in the garbage disposal can also help maintain a clean and fresh-smelling kitchen.

Prepare the Fireplace

Before enjoying the warmth of a fire this winter, ensure it’s adequately prepped and functioning. Begin by inspecting for any build-up, debris, or obstructions that might pose problems when the fireplace is in use.

Image3

Verify that the damper opens and closes smoothly and that the flue operates efficiently, allowing smoke to escape. Lastly, check for any cracks or signs of wear in the firebrick.
